From f9d3ebcc54d9c9fbf45f104e1d2233f64e002f5b Mon Sep 17 00:00:00 2001 From: SerendipityR <48401197+SerendipityR-2022@users.noreply.github.com> Date: Sat, 3 Feb 2024 21:32:43 +0800 Subject: [PATCH] =?UTF-8?q?Fix:=20=E5=8F=91=E9=80=81=E4=B8=8B=E8=90=BD?= =?UTF-8?q?=E6=A3=80=E6=B5=8B=E6=95=B0=E6=8D=AE=E5=8C=85=E6=97=B6=E5=AD=98?= =?UTF-8?q?=E5=9C=A8=E9=80=BB=E8=BE=91=E9=94=99=E8=AF=AF?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../cn/serendipityr/EndMinecraftPlusV2/EndMinecraftPlusV2.java | 2 +- .../EndMinecraftPlusV2/MultipleVersion/Bot/BotManager.java | 2 +- .../MultipleVersion/Packet/PacketManager.java | 1 + 3 files changed, 3 insertions(+), 2 deletions(-) diff --git a/Main/src/cn/serendipityr/EndMinecraftPlusV2/EndMinecraftPlusV2.java b/Main/src/cn/serendipityr/EndMinecraftPlusV2/EndMinecraftPlusV2.java index 28cbc07..e070b9f 100644 --- a/Main/src/cn/serendipityr/EndMinecraftPlusV2/EndMinecraftPlusV2.java +++ b/Main/src/cn/serendipityr/EndMinecraftPlusV2/EndMinecraftPlusV2.java @@ -6,7 +6,7 @@ import cn.serendipityr.EndMinecraftPlusV2.Tools.LogUtil; import cn.serendipityr.EndMinecraftPlusV2.Tools.SetTitle; public class EndMinecraftPlusV2 { - public static String ver = "2.0.7"; + public static String ver = "2.0.8"; public static Integer CfgVer = 13; public static void main(String[] args) { diff --git a/VersionFactory/src/cn/serendipityr/EndMinecraftPlusV2/MultipleVersion/Bot/BotManager.java b/VersionFactory/src/cn/serendipityr/EndMinecraftPlusV2/MultipleVersion/Bot/BotManager.java index 895d95d..1715000 100644 --- a/VersionFactory/src/cn/serendipityr/EndMinecraftPlusV2/MultipleVersion/Bot/BotManager.java +++ b/VersionFactory/src/cn/serendipityr/EndMinecraftPlusV2/MultipleVersion/Bot/BotManager.java @@ -544,8 +544,8 @@ public class BotManager { public static void moveToLocation(Object client, Double[] loc) { // 必须禁用默认处理方式 boolean moveHandler = ConfigUtil.PacketHandlerMove; - ConfigUtil.PacketHandlerMove = false; + if (!BotManager.positionList.containsKey(client)) { LogUtil.doLog(0, "[行动] 尝试移动到指定位置时发生错误! 无法确定原点位置。", "BotAttack"); return; diff --git a/VersionFactory/src/cn/serendipityr/EndMinecraftPlusV2/MultipleVersion/Packet/PacketManager.java b/VersionFactory/src/cn/serendipityr/EndMinecraftPlusV2/MultipleVersion/Packet/PacketManager.java index 89ac57d..68c3b0b 100644 --- a/VersionFactory/src/cn/serendipityr/EndMinecraftPlusV2/MultipleVersion/Packet/PacketManager.java +++ b/VersionFactory/src/cn/serendipityr/EndMinecraftPlusV2/MultipleVersion/Packet/PacketManager.java @@ -188,6 +188,7 @@ public class PacketManager { // 必须禁用默认处理方式 boolean moveHandler = ConfigUtil.PacketHandlerMove; + ConfigUtil.PacketHandlerMove = false; for (int i = 0; i < ConfigUtil.BypassFallCheckTicks; i++) { double fallHeight = -((Math.pow(0.98, i) - 1) * 3.92);